ASUS TUF-AX4200 Wi-Fi 6 Router Unboxing and First Look

- π‘ The ASUS TUF-AX4200 is a Wi-Fi 6 gaming router with a distinctive green PCB design.
- π― It supports 2.5 GB multi-gigabit ports, capable of handling speeds up to 2.5 Gbps from an ISP.
- π While Wi-Fi 6 theoretically supports speeds over 9 Gbps, the router's WAN port limits the ISP connection to 2.5 Gbps.
Wi-Fi Standards and Router Benefits
- π§ The router utilizes the 802.11 AX standard, also known as Wi-Fi 6, which is faster and more stable than Wi-Fi 5.
- β οΈ It's important to note that router limitations, such as ISP-locked port forwarding, can prevent users from fully utilizing router features.
- π A new router like the TUF-AX4200 is beneficial for users with many smart home devices due to its improved capacity to handle multiple connections.
Unboxing and Design Details
- π¦ Inside the box, you'll find the router, a power adapter (European plug), an Ethernet cable, and various manuals and guides.
- π The router features four antennas at the back, a power switch, DC in, LAN ports, a 2.5 Gbps WAN port, and a USB 3.0 port.
- π οΈ The USB 3.0 port can be used for pseudo-NAS functionality, though its effectiveness with larger storage devices (like 1TB hard drives or SD cards over 250GB) is uncertain.
Design and Accessories
- π¨ The router sports a visible green PCB on the bottom, a departure from ASUS's typical red or black designs.
- π Included accessories are a power adapter and an Ethernet cable, with the router itself featuring a robust design with external antennas.
